**FAQ: Why does the Brimley diff viewer choke on large files?**

The Brimley viewer loads both file versions into memory to compute a character-level diff, so anything over 200 MB will stall the tab. For large files, switch to streaming mode in the toolbar, which diffs in 4 MB chunks and only renders changed regions. Binary files are never diffed inline. If streaming mode itself fails, the service needs a cache reset, and unlocking the reset tool requires the recovery passphrase shown below.

recovery phrase for yahap-faduf: sorion-kasath-briath-gorius-ulaael-zorvan-aldiel-quenwyn-casdor-framir-julwyn-novvan-zorox

Test plan: Farrow tax-rate lookup cache. Scope: verify cache hits for repeated jurisdiction queries, TTL expiry at 15 minutes, and correct fallback to the Denbrook rates service on miss. Force a stale entry, confirm the refresher picks it up within one cycle. Watch for thundering-herd on expiry; the lock should serialize refreshes. If cache poisoning is suspected, flush via the admin endpoint and re-warm. All admin calls against the Farrow cache require the token that follows.

login token, yajeg-fawif: eyJhbGciOiJIUzI1NiIsInR5cCI6IkpXVCJ9.eyJzdWIiOiIEdPQYnZXaZIn0.HSRTnYZBx0Qc

Subject: Expansion — Veldmark Region

Team,

We proceed with the Veldmark expansion. Two branches open first: Drennick and Solthorpe. Staffing plans due Friday. Branch managers own local hiring; head office covers fit-out.

Budget is fixed. No scope additions.

Competitor activity in Veldmark is intensifying, so timing matters. The confidential note below outlines our positioning and must not be circulated.

confidential, kahog-bawif: The northern region missed its Pramir quota by 20.0 percent last quarter. Casaxek Freight plans to lower the Fraion list price by 41.5 percent in December. The finance team signed off on a budget of $236.4 million for Project Druius. The renewal with Fenysix Partners closes at $91.3 million a year, 2.1 percent below the last contract.